Address NBCYVBpoDLHmMAyohH1vnZ3w1oqhaUCymm

Total received 19.26827600 NMC
Total sent 19.26827600 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
June 29, 2017, 5:19 p.m. e21894945… 349053 19.26827600 NMC 0.00000000 NMC
June 16, 2017, 3:27 p.m. 0ffeef5c5… 346775 19.26827600 NMC 19.26827600 NMC